Hey — welcome to Fileboard on-call! Quick heads up: encoding detection for uploaded text files is handled by the Sniffly service. It guesses UTF-8 first, falls back to a heuristic pass; mis-detections mostly come from old Windows exports. Don't patch the heuristics live — there's a test corpus. Escalation steps and known quirks are documented on the internal page.

dashboard of yahig-fahaf = https://grafana.lumiclabs.corp/display/display/view/e55b6ff7435d

Subject: Weather-alert fan-out cut-over complete

Hello — as of this morning, the Stormlatch fan-out service routes all regional weather alerts through the new queue-based pipeline. Delivery latency dropped noticeably during testing, and the legacy broadcaster is now read-only pending decommission. Since you will be maintaining this, please note the active configuration, which follows below.

config for fajep-bawig:
[wenox]
host = wenox.lumicforge.internal
user = wenox_svc
database = wenox_prod

## Tuning

The receipt mailer (Almsgate) batches donation receipts and sends through the Thornquay relay. On-call: if the queue backs up, resist the urge to crank batch size — the relay rate-limits per connection, and bigger batches just mean bigger retries. Scale worker count first, then shorten the flush interval. Dedupe window must stay longer than the retry horizon or donors get duplicate receipts, which generates tickets. All knobs live in one place and are read at worker start. Current production values follow.

tuning table, kajop-yafof:
QUOTAS = {
    "wenath": 10,
    "ulaael": 5,
}